What is Plexiglas Polijstpasta?

Plexiglas Polijstpasta, or Plexiglas polishing paste, is a specialized abrasive paste designed to remove scratches and restore the clarity and shine of acrylic materials such as Plexiglas®, polycarbonate, and Trespa®. This paste works by gently buffing the surface to smooth out imperfections and bring back the smooth, reflective finish that is characteristic of high-quality plastics. It’s particularly effective for materials that are prone to surface scratching, which can occur in a variety of everyday situations, whether it’s a window, display case, or even outdoor signage.

The paste is designed to be easy to apply and is safe for use on a variety of plastic surfaces, without damaging or dulling the material further. Whether you’re a business owner looking to restore professional signage or a homeowner hoping to revive a scratched acrylic table, Plexiglas Polijstpasta offers a reliable solution.

What Can You Use Plexiglas Polijstpasta For?

Plexiglas Polijstpasta is versatile and can be used for many different applications. Here are some of the most common scenarios in which this polishing paste proves valuable:

- Removing Scratches from Plexiglas® and Acrylic Surfaces: Plexiglas Polijstpasta can be used to buff out light scratches from clear acrylic surfaces, such as windows, display cases, or protective covers.

- Restoring Clarity to Polycarbonate Sheets: Polycarbonate materials, while strong and durable, are also prone to scratches and dullness over time. Polijstpasta helps restore clarity and shine.

- Refining Trespa® Surfaces: Trespa® is another type of high-pressure laminate used in architectural applications, and it can benefit from polishing paste for scratch removal and surface restoration.

- Repairing Yellowing or Cloudy Surfaces: Over time, exposure to UV rays and other environmental factors can cause acrylic and plastic surfaces to become yellowed or cloudy. Polijstpasta can often help reduce the appearance of these imperfections.

- Cleaning and Restoring Plexiglas and Acrylic Furniture: Whether it's a table, desk, or chair made of Plexiglas or acrylic, polishing paste can be used to bring back its original shine and clarity.

How Can I Polish Plexiglas?

Polishing Plexiglas (and other similar materials like acrylic and polycarbonate) is a relatively simple process, but it requires the right tools and technique. Below, we break down the key steps involved in polishing Plexiglas with Plexiglas Polijstpasta:

What You Will Need:

1. Plexiglas Polijstpasta (Polishing Paste): This is the key product that will restore the shine to your acrylic surface.

2. Soft Cloth or Microfiber Cloth: You’ll need a soft, non-abrasive cloth to apply the paste and buff the surface.

3. Polishing Pad (Optional): For larger areas or stubborn scratches, you may want to use a polishing pad or buffing wheel attached to a low-speed drill to make the process faster and more efficient.

4. Water or a Mild Cleaning Solution: It’s always a good idea to clean the surface before starting the polishing process to ensure that no dirt or debris causes additional scratches.

5. Rubber Gloves: While not essential, gloves will help prevent oils from your hands from transferring to the Plexiglas, which could leave streaks or marks.
